The ULP21-4040 is a 4-inch × 40-inch ultra-low pressure (ULP) spiral wound reverse osmosis (RO) membrane. It is designed for energy-efficient desalination of low to medium salinity water sources (TDS < 2000 ppm).
Technical Specifications:
Model: ULP21-4040
Active Membrane Area: 100 sq. ft.
Permeate Flow: 2600 GPD
Max Working Pressure: 600 psi
Max Feedwater Temperature: 45°C
Max Feedwater SDI: 5
Key Advantages:
1. Ultra-Low Pressure Operation
Operates at ~150 psi (1.03 MPa), which is ~2/3 the pressure of standard low-pressure membranes
Reduces energy consumption by ~30% and lowers capital costs for pumps, piping, and vessels.
2. High Rejection & Stable Performance
Delivers ~99% salt rejection, comparable to standard membranes, but at much lower pressure.
Maintains high flux even at low temperatures (e.g., ~85% of nominal flux at 5°C).
3. Wide Feedwater Compatibility
Ideal for surface water, groundwater, tap water, and municipal water with TDS < 2000 ppm.
Suitable for commercial, light industrial, and large residential RO systems.
4. Fouling Resistance
34 mm wide feed channel design slows scaling and fouling, extending cleaning cycles.
